Definitions
Proper Noun
- 1 A prefecture-level city, the provincial capital of Guizhou, in southwestern China.
"In 1965 the NCNA reported the setting up of three ‘institutions of higher learning’ in Guiyang, Guizhou (Kweichow) Province."
- 2 A former commandery of late imperial China. historical

Etymology
Etymology 1
From the Hanyu Pinyin romanization of the Mandarin 貴陽 /贵阳 (Guìyáng).
Etymology 2
From the Hanyu Pinyin romanization of the Mandarin pronunciation of Chinese 桂陽 /桂阳 (Guìyáng).
